Sayyiduna Abu Sa'id Khudri (may Allah be pleased with him) narrates: There was a dispute between a man from Banu Amr bin Awf and a man from Banu Khudrah regarding the mosque which was founded on piety. The Khudri man said: It refers to the mosque of the Prophet (peace be upon him). The Amri man said: It refers to the mosque of Quba. The narrator states: Both of them went out and presented themselves before the Prophet (peace be upon him) and asked him about this matter. The Prophet (peace be upon him) said: It refers to this mosque, it refers to the mosque of Allah’s Messenger, and there is much goodness in it.
